A few weeks ago I upgraded my graphics card to the NVidia GeForce RTX 3090. My processor at the time was the AMD Ryzen 3900x, and everything worked perfectly. From rendering to editing, I never had a problem.  My friend got his hands on the Ryzen 5950x so I decided to upgrade it once again. Upon upgrading to the new processor, my Adobe Premiere began to experience crashing while editing, it was a crash where my mouse would not be able to move, and my entire screen would freeze. I would then have to power off my computer and re open Adobe Premiere... and resume my work like before. Another issue I began to have was during the export process. Whether I would choose to render with Adobe Media Encoder or through Adobe Premiere itsself, occasionally the exportation would pause (even though no pause button was pushed) and I would have to end the process through task manager and try again. Any idea what could be causing this? Do I need to downgrade to my old processor again?

The problem in all the posts in this thread is the GPU driver. The latest Nvidia "game-ready" drivers are the cause.

 

Simply go to the Nvidia website, select the latest STUDIO driver, and do a clean install. A few users have needed to go back one version of the Studio driver, but most machines (and mine) went back to normal operation with the latest Studio driver.

For me thw answer was downgrading to adobe premiere pro version 14.4 I have both a 3090 and Ryzen 5900x. You will have to uninstall your current version, go to the creative cloud and click the 3 dots next to adobe premiere pro to install a downgraded version.
